Amendment 001 This amendment is issued to correct and clarify certain administrative aspects of the solicitation documentation. Specifically, this amendment: Provides access to documents that were not initially displayed on CanadaBuys due to a system posting issue; and Updates certain document titles to align with the annex naming conventions referenced in the solicitation. These changes are administrative in nature only and do not modify the requirement, evaluation criteria, basis of selection, security requirements, pricing, or any other substantive terms of the solicitation. Reminder: Suppliers are reminded that an optional Bidder Webinar will be held on June 16, 2026, in accordance with the information provided in the solicitation documents. For further details regarding the webinar, including participation instructions, suppliers should refer to Section 2.10 – Q&A Webinar of the solicitation. NOTICE OF PROPOSED PROCUREMENTSolicitation Number: 2BS-6-201872 / BPM026093Shared Services Canada (SSC), on behalf of Employment and Social Development Canada (ESDC), intends to release a Request for Proposal (RFP) for a commercially available Software as a Service (SaaS) Project, Program and Portfolio Management (PPPM) solution.Suppliers who are not already registered in P2P and who intend to submit a bid may register and participate by selecting “Participate in RFx” under the same link.REQUIREMENTShared Services Canada (SSC), on behalf of Employment and Social Development Canada (ESDC), is seeking a commercially available Software as a Service (SaaS) Project, Program and Portfolio Management (PPPM) solution. The requirement includes software subscriptions, implementation services, training services, data migration and transition services, support services, accessibility compliance, and related professional services required to implement, operate and maintain the solution.The objective of this procurement is to acquire a modern, secure, accessible, and scalable SaaS solution capable of supporting project, program and portfolio management activities across the organization.SECURITY REQUIREMENTSThe security requirements associated with this procurement will be identified in the solicitation documents. Bidders should be prepared to satisfy personnel, organizational, information handling and other security requirements that may apply to the resulting contract.PROCUREMENT PROCESSThis procurement process will include the following stages:• Webinar (optional)• Solicitation• Demonstration• Evaluation• Contract AwardTRADE AGREEMENTSThis requirement is subject to the following trade agreements:• Canadian Free Trade Agreement (CFTA)• Canada-Chile Free Trade Agreement• Comprehensive and Progressive Agreement for Trans-Pacific Partnership (CPTPP)• Canada-Colombia Free Trade Agreement• Canada-European Union Comprehensive Economic and Trade Agreement (CETA)• Canada-Honduras Free Trade Agreement• Canada-Korea Free Trade Agreement• Canada-Panama Free Trade Agreement• Canada-Peru Free Trade Agreement• Canada-Ukraine Free Trade Agreement• Canada-United Kingdom Trade Continuity Agreement• World Trade Organization – Agreement on Government Procurement (WTO-GPA)ACCESSIBILITYThis procurement includes accessibility requirements. The proposed solution must satisfy the Information and Communications Technology (ICT) accessibility requirements described in the solicitation documents.BID SUBMISSIONAll bidders must submit their bids through the P2P portal.
